Art Beat Q A with Ballinger Shakespeare Companys founding members
Ballinger Shakespeare Company (BSC) will debut with a free outdoor performance of Much Ado About Nothing at Mathay-Ballinger Park from July 17-20. Co-founders Joe Wack and Megan Joplin, who frequently visit the park, identified it as an ideal location for community theater. Wack, an educator, noted that summer provided the perfect opportunity to realize their vision after years of discussion. Joplin highlighted a personal motivation to create joy in the wake of family losses, reflecting their commitment to inclusive theater. The park's natural features complement the play's themes of summer celebration and community engagement.
Wack selected Much Ado About Nothing for its strong characters and relevance to contemporary issues, including gender dynamics. He aims to present the play's humor and depth in a way that resonates with local audiences. BSC's mission is to enhance the arts landscape in Edmonds and make Shakespeare accessible to all.
